当前位置:首页 / EXCEL

Excel表格中如何快速检索问号?问号检索技巧有哪些?

作者:佚名|分类:EXCEL|浏览:84|发布时间:2025-04-03 03:20:01

Excel表格中如何快速检索问号?问号检索技巧详解

导语:

在处理Excel表格时,我们经常会遇到包含问号(?)的数据。问号可能代表缺失值、错误数据或者特殊标记。快速准确地检索这些问号对于数据分析至关重要。本文将详细介绍在Excel表格中如何快速检索问号,并提供一些实用的问号检索技巧。

一、Excel中检索问号的方法

1. 使用“查找”功能

在Excel中,我们可以通过“查找”功能来快速定位问号。以下是具体步骤:

(1)选中包含问号的单元格区域;

(2)点击“开始”选项卡下的“查找和选择”按钮;

(3)在弹出的下拉菜单中选择“查找”;

(4)在“查找内容”框中输入“?”;

(5)点击“查找下一个”按钮,即可找到第一个问号。

2. 使用“条件格式”功能

除了使用“查找”功能,我们还可以利用“条件格式”来突出显示问号。以下是具体步骤:

(1)选中包含问号的单元格区域;

(2)点击“开始”选项卡下的“条件格式”按钮;

(3)在弹出的下拉菜单中选择“新建规则”;

(4)在“新建格式规则”窗口中,选择“使用公式确定要设置格式的单元格”;

(5)在“格式值等于以下公式时”框中输入“=ISNUMBER(FIND("?",A1))”,其中A1为包含问号的单元格;

(6)点击“确定”按钮,问号所在的单元格将被突出显示。

二、问号检索技巧

1. 使用通配符

在“查找”功能中,我们可以使用通配符“*”来代替任意数量的字符,从而提高检索效率。例如,如果我们想查找包含“?”和任意两个字符的单元格,可以在“查找内容”框中输入“?”。

2. 使用公式

通过编写公式,我们可以实现更复杂的问号检索。以下是一个示例公式:

```excel

=IF(ISNUMBER(FIND("?",A1)), A1, "")

```

该公式会返回包含问号的单元格内容,否则返回空值。

3. 使用VBA

对于大量数据的问号检索,使用VBA可以大大提高效率。以下是一个VBA示例代码:

```vba

Sub FindQuestionMarks()

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

Dim rng As Range

Set rng = ws.UsedRange

Dim cell As Range

For Each cell In rng

If IsNumeric(cell.Value) And cell.Value = 0 Then

cell.Interior.Color = RGB(255, 0, 0) ' 将问号单元格设置为红色

End If

Next cell

End Sub

```

运行该宏,Excel会自动将包含问号的单元格设置为红色。

三、相关问答

1. 问题:问号检索是否适用于所有版本的Excel?

回答:是的,问号检索功能适用于所有版本的Excel。

2. 问题:如何将检索到的问号单元格内容复制到其他位置?

回答:在“查找”功能中,找到问号单元格后,右键点击该单元格,选择“复制”,然后粘贴到其他位置。

3. 问题:问号检索是否会影响其他数据?

回答:不会。问号检索仅用于定位包含问号的单元格,不会对其他数据产生影响。

4. 问题:如何将问号单元格的格式恢复到默认?

回答:选中包含问号的单元格区域,点击“开始”选项卡下的“条件格式”按钮,选择“清除规则”,即可将问号单元格的格式恢复到默认。

总结:

在Excel表格中,问号检索是一个实用的功能,可以帮助我们快速定位和处理包含问号的数据。通过本文介绍的方法和技巧,相信您已经掌握了如何在Excel中高效地检索问号。在实际应用中,可以根据具体需求灵活运用这些方法,提高工作效率。